Output ff8c910c833818f5d0b60b281554b10672e50177df41c110bfcb8d92fe38b19a:1

value
1562912
script pubkey
OP_0 OP_PUSHBYTES_20 5fba69d5d2dbf8a5e8a6cd80afdd356cdde5b9cf
address
bc1qt7axn4wjm0u2t69xekq2lhf4dnw7tww0e0w9me
transaction
ff8c910c833818f5d0b60b281554b10672e50177df41c110bfcb8d92fe38b19a
confirmations
266381
spent
true